Time Flies When You're Alive

1989 · 79 min Comedy

Time Flies When You're Alive is a gripping one-man show. Paul Linke recounts, in no small detail the highs and lows of his marriage, specifically around his wife's losing struggle with breast cancer. Solemn as the topic is, Linke finds ample opportunity to lighten the mood and even crack honest, respectable jokes. The 79-minute production is well worth the watch!
